The council unanimously approved a set of land‑use actions and administrative contracts Dec. 15, including a variance to restore an 8‑foot dune walkover, two CPD amendments allowing additional signage and outdoor alcohol consumption, adoption of a development agreement for Old San Carlos Boulevard, and contract changes to complete dune plantings and survey work.

Fort Myers Beach — The Town Council on Dec. 15 approved multiple land‑use and procurement items, voting unanimously on a series of ordinances, a development agreement and contract actions intended to support Times Square redevelopment and coastal restoration efforts.

At the start of the public‑hearing docket the council adopted Resolution 25‑333, granting Variance 2025‑0261 to allow an 8‑foot dune walkover at public beach access No. 41 (252 Estero Boulevard). Town staff and the applicant’s engineer said the replacement is intended to match a pre‑storm footprint and will use FEMA funding; staff recommended approval with conditions that require coordination with environmental staff and monitoring if work occurs during turtle season.
